Recently, after a family trip, a friend of mine decided to go back to use his old paper map in his travels and to put his GPS receiver to rest for ever. This came after a series of deceptions by this little device with the annoying automated voice and the 4" screen and the constantly lost signal, his words notmine. The latest of these deceptions was a trip from Ottawa to Niagara Falls which took a turn in the US. Admittedly, such a turn is normal especially if the GPS is programmed to take the shortest distance, except that my friend’s family did not have passports on them that day. Let us face it, if you have a GPS, you must have experienced some set backs here and there. But the times when the trip went smoothly without any wrong turn, you must have deep down appreciated the magic and ingenuity that transforms a little device into a holding hand that takes you from point A to point B , sometimes thousands of kilometers apart. It is indeed a "scary" thing to have someone watching your every move from somewhere "very high". Next time you plan a trip, read this note before and use your time on the road to try to reveal to your co-travelers (with as little mathematics as possible) the magic behind this technology. It works every time I want to put my kids to sleep on a long trip.
